Here is what you need to have in terms of stamp collecting supplies in order to grow your stamp collection.
Stamp Collecting Albums -
Before you begin your stamp collecting hobby, you need to find a stamp album that is going to work well for your needs. You can buy stock books allowing you to slip your stamps into tiny pockets for example. You can also purchase a standard stamp album, available where stamp collecting supplies are sold, and you can mount each stamp individually onto the pages. This may take a little bit more time and effort, but the stamps look great!
Corner Mounts –
When you mount your stamps, what you are going to need is a bunch of corner mounts which are inexpensive and come for about $3 per 1000 or so. They will help you mount your stamps onto your pages.
Tongs -
The purpose of tongs is truly vital as far as stamp collecting supplies go. Most tongs are specifically used when people are trying to soak the paper away from the stamp back. Tongs offer a gentler touch than what the human hand can offer. They can handle stamps without the stamps becoming dirty or harmed in the process. An excellent pair of tongs can be found for less than $5 and these tongs come in a wide variety of different sizes and styles as well. You would do well to experiment in order to figure out which type of tongs is best going to meet your needs.
